In New Zealand golf is played all year round with the major club competition season generally running from March to November to coincide with peak times of grass growth. The summer months, November - March, sees an increase in the number of social players taking advantage of daylight savings and the consequently longer, summer evenings.
While all clubs water their greens in summer, many of the smaller clubs don't have fairway irrigation. Consequently, hard and dry conditions during hot summer months can see golfers hitting career best drives of over 300 yards! These courses are at their best during Spring and early Summer.
